A hotel should pay attention to first impressions from all aspects of a guest's visit including online presence, the hotel's exterior, staff, lobby area, guest rooms, and the gym. By taking time to improve these areas and offer consistent service, guests will visit a hotel and have a quality first impression.

One of the best ways to make a lasting first impression on hotel guests is to personalize their room according to their preferences and needs. For example, you can adjust the temperature, lighting, and music to their liking. You can also provide them with extra pillows, towels, or blankets if they requested them.
